What Is Metal Active Gas Welding . A gas metal arc welding (gmaw) process that uses an active gas to shield the weld pool from atmospheric contamination. Unlike mig welding, which uses inert gases, mag welding employs a mixture of gases that includes an active component, typically carbon. What is a metal active gas (mag) welding? Different active gasses produce different bead shapes, heat levels, and. It is a type of gas metal arc welding (gmaw) where welders use a mixture of gases to shield the weld. Mag stands for metal active gases. Active gasses react with the weld pool, producing a more stable arc and enhancing penetration.
